WebThe ease and speed with which a knot is tied are important, but nothing trumps strength. And, ultimately, 100 percent knot strength is the ideal. That means that the knot you tie breaks at about the same point at which the line itself breaks. Advertisement All knots are hardly created equal. Some consider the uni knot to be the best fishing knot for tying an eyed hook to a leader. palm beach early votingWebUses for the Hangman's or Uni Knot. One of the advantages of knowing how to tie a hangman's or uni knot is that it can be used with monofilament, fluorocarbon, and braided fishing lines. In addition, this knot can be used for different purposes. Use to attach fishing line to the arbor of your reel.
